React DevTools в браузере Яндекс — удобный инструмент для разработчиков

React DevTools в браузере Яндекс — удобный инструмент для разработчиков
Содержание

React devtools – это расширение для браузера, которое позволяет разработчикам упростить отладку и анализ приложений, написанных с использованием библиотеки React. В данной статье мы рассмотрим его использование в браузере Yandex.

Следующие разделы статьи помогут вам ознакомиться с основными возможностями React devtools, такими как просмотр и изменение компонентов, профилирование приложений и отладка ошибок. Вы также узнаете о специфичных функциях, доступных в расширении для браузера Yandex, которые помогут вам максимально эффективно использовать этот инструмент.

React DevTools в браузере Яндекс — удобный инструмент для разработчиков

Что такое React devtools?

React devtools — это инструмент для разработчиков, предназначенный для отладки и анализа React-приложений. Он предоставляет возможности для просмотра и изменения компонентов React, отслеживания изменений состояния приложения и профилирования производительности.

React devtools является расширением для различных браузеров, включая Yandex Browser, и позволяет разработчикам получить доступ к React-компонентам и их состоянию прямо во время разработки и отладки приложения.

Основные возможности React devtools:

  • Просмотр и изменение компонентов React: с помощью React devtools вы можете просматривать и изменять компоненты React в реальном времени. Вы можете видеть структуру компонента, его свойства и состояние, а также изменять эти значения для проверки поведения компонента.
  • Отслеживание изменений состояния: React devtools позволяет отслеживать изменения состояния компонентов React, что очень полезно при отладке и исправлении проблем в приложении. Вы можете видеть, какие компоненты обновляются и какие значения принимают их свойства и состояние.
  • Профилирование производительности: с помощью React devtools вы можете профилировать производительность вашего React-приложения и искать потенциальные узкие места. Вы можете видеть время, затраченное на рендеринг каждого компонента, обнаруживать медленные операции и оптимизировать работу приложения.

React devtools облегчает разработку и отладку React-приложений, предоставляя мощные инструменты для анализа и управления компонентами React. Он позволяет разработчикам быстро и эффективно создавать высокопроизводительные и надежные React-приложения.

Chrome DevTools — спрятанные полезности

Описание инструмента

React DevTools — это инструмент разработчика, предназначенный для работы с React приложениями. Он предоставляет возможность исследовать и отлаживать компоненты, состояния и пропсы в React приложении, что делает процесс разработки более эффективным.

Основной функционал React DevTools включает:

  • Отображение древовидной структуры компонентов
  • Просмотр и изменение состояний и пропсов компонентов
  • Отслеживание производительности и оптимизации приложения
  • Анализ процесса рендеринга и обновления компонентов
  • Отладка и исправление ошибок в компонентах

Отображение древовидной структуры компонентов

React DevTools позволяет визуально оценить структуру и иерархию компонентов в приложении. Он отображает дерево компонентов, где каждый узел представляет собой отдельный компонент. Это позволяет разработчикам быстро найти нужные компоненты и анализировать их взаимодействие.

Просмотр и изменение состояний и пропсов компонентов

React DevTools предоставляет возможность просмотра и изменения состояний и пропсов компонентов в режиме реального времени. Это позволяет разработчикам быстро анализировать и исправлять проблемы с данными, проверять их корректность и вносить изменения без перезагрузки страницы.

Отслеживание производительности и оптимизации приложения

С помощью React DevTools разработчики могут отслеживать производительность своего приложения и идентифицировать медленные компоненты и узлы. Это позволяет оптимизировать приложение, улучшить его производительность и устранить узкие места.

Анализ процесса рендеринга и обновления компонентов

React DevTools предоставляет информацию о процессе рендеринга и обновления компонентов. Разработчики могут отслеживать, какие компоненты обновляются при изменении состояния или пропсов, и анализировать причины ненужного обновления компонентов. Это помогает улучшить производительность и эффективность работы компонентов.

Отладка и исправление ошибок в компонентах

С помощью React DevTools разработчики могут отлаживать и исправлять ошибки в компонентах. Он предоставляет возможность просматривать и изменять значения состояний и пропсов, а также отслеживать последовательность событий и действий при взаимодействии с компонентами. Это значительно упрощает процесс отладки и устранения ошибок в React приложениях.

Роль React devtools в разработке

React devtools – это расширение для разработчика, которое предоставляет удобный интерфейс для отладки и профилирования приложений, разработанных с использованием библиотеки React. Это мощный инструмент, который помогает разработчикам более эффективно работать с React-компонентами и отлаживать их.

Основная роль React devtools заключается в ознакомлении разработчика с структурой и состоянием компонентов в приложении. С помощью этого инструмента разработчик может визуально представить иерархию компонентов приложения, увидеть их свойства и состояние.

Основные возможности React devtools:

  • Просмотр иерархии компонентов: Разработчик может рассмотреть иерархию компонентов в приложении, начиная с корневого компонента и двигаясь вглубь дерева. Это позволяет получить представление о том, как компоненты связаны друг с другом и как они структурированы в приложении.
  • Просмотр свойств компонентов: С помощью React devtools разработчик может просмотреть все свойства компонента, включая переданные ему атрибуты и внутренние состояния. Это позволяет легко отслеживать, какие данные передаются компоненту и как они влияют на его работу.
  • Отладка состояния компонентов: Разработчик может изменять состояние компонентов в режиме реального времени и наблюдать за изменениями в интерфейсе. Это позволяет быстро тестировать различные сценарии и отлаживать проблемы, связанные с состоянием компонента.
  • Профилирование производительности: С помощью React devtools разработчик может профилировать производительность своего приложения и искать медленные компоненты, которые замедляют работу всего приложения. Это позволяет оптимизировать код и улучшить производительность приложения.

В целом, React devtools является незаменимым инструментом для разработчиков, работающих с React-приложениями. Он помогает упростить процесс отладки, профилирования и оптимизации приложений, а также повышает производительность и эффективность работы разработчика.

Преимущества использования React devtools

React devtools — это инструмент, разработанный для упрощения отладки и анализа приложений, созданных с использованием библиотеки React. Он предоставляет разработчикам мощные возможности для исследования и мониторинга React-компонентов, что позволяет значительно повысить производительность и качество кода.

1. Инспектирование компонентов

Одним из главных преимуществ React devtools является возможность инспектирования компонентов React в реальном времени. При использовании этого инструмента разработчик может видеть структуру компонента, его состояние и свойства, что делает процесс отладки и исправления ошибок гораздо более эффективным. Кроме того, React devtools позволяет изменять состояние компонента непосредственно в интерфейсе разработчика, что позволяет быстро проверять результаты изменений и устранять ошибки.

2. Анализ производительности

React devtools также предоставляет возможности для анализа производительности приложений на основе React. С помощью этого инструмента разработчик может отслеживать время обновления компонентов, обнаруживать узкие места и оптимизировать производительность приложения. Это особенно полезно при работе с большими и сложными приложениями, где даже незначительные улучшения производительности могут существенно повысить пользовательский опыт.

Удобный инструмент для отладки

React DevTools в яндекс браузере представляет собой мощный инструмент для разработчиков, позволяющий упростить отладку и анализ работы React-приложений. Он предоставляет дополнительные возможности для проверки структуры и состояния компонентов, а также позволяет отслеживать изменения, происходящие в приложении в реальном времени.

Просмотр структуры компонентов

Одной из основных функциональностей React DevTools является возможность просмотра структуры компонентов приложения. Это позволяет разработчику визуально анализировать иерархию и взаимодействие компонентов, что упрощает понимание работы приложения и выявление проблемных мест.

Отслеживание состояния компонентов

React DevTools также позволяет отслеживать состояние компонентов в режиме реального времени. Это позволяет разработчикам быстро и легко определить, какие компоненты обновляются при изменении определенных данных и какие компоненты необходимо оптимизировать для повышения производительности приложения.

Отладка и изменение данных

С помощью React DevTools можно просматривать и изменять данные, связанные с компонентами. Это позволяет разработчику легко отслеживать и тестировать различные сценарии работы приложения, а также вносить изменения в данные для проверки их влияния на отображение и функциональность компонентов.

Анализ производительности

React DevTools также предоставляет возможность анализировать производительность React-приложений. С помощью этого инструмента можно отслеживать время, затраченное на отображение и обновление компонентов, идентифицировать потенциальные узкие места и оптимизировать код для повышения скорости работы приложения.

Визуализация компонентов в иерархической структуре

При разработке веб-приложений на базе React.js часто используется инструмент DevTools для отладки и диагностики компонентов. Одной из основных функций React DevTools является визуализация компонентов в иерархической структуре, что позволяет разработчикам легче понять взаимосвязь и вложенность компонентов в приложении.

Визуализация компонентов в иерархической структуре представляет собой древовидную схему, где каждый компонент представлен в виде узла, а их вложенность отображается в виде ветвей дерева. Такой подход позволяет разработчикам легко ориентироваться в сложных структурах компонентов и быстро находить интересующие их элементы.

Преимущества визуализации компонентов в иерархической структуре

Визуализация компонентов в иерархической структуре предоставляет несколько преимуществ:

  • Легкость навигации: благодаря иерархическому представлению компонентов, разработчики могут легко перемещаться по дереву компонентов и быстро находить нужные элементы;
  • Понимание структуры: визуальное представление компонентов позволяет легче понять иерархию компонентов и их взаимосвязи, что полезно при доработке и оптимизации кода;
  • Изоляция проблем: при возникновении проблем в приложении, визуализация компонентов позволяет быстро идентифицировать проблемный компонент и его родителей, что упрощает поиск и исправление ошибок;
  • Отображение состояния: React DevTools также позволяет отслеживать изменение состояния компонентов и визуализировать их в реальном времени.

Bизуализация компонентов в иерархической структуре является мощным инструментом для разработчиков React-приложений, который помогает сделать процесс разработки и отладки более эффективным и удобным.

Отслеживание и просмотр состояния компонентов

Одним из ключевых элементов при разработке приложений на React является отслеживание и просмотр состояния компонентов. Понимание того, как компоненты взаимодействуют друг с другом и какие данные они содержат, является важным аспектом для эффективной отладки и оптимизации.

Для отслеживания состояния компонентов в React можно использовать различные инструменты, одним из которых является React DevTools.

React DevTools

React DevTools — это расширение для браузера, которое предоставляет дополнительные возможности для анализа и отладки компонентов React.

Основная функциональность React DevTools включает:

  • Просмотр дерева компонентов: React DevTools позволяет визуализировать исходное дерево компонентов вашего приложения. Это позволяет легко просматривать и анализировать иерархию ваших компонентов, а также отслеживать их взаимодействие.
  • Просмотр состояния компонентов: React DevTools позволяет просматривать и изменять состояние компонентов. Вы можете легко отследить, какие данные содержатся в компонентах, а также просмотреть историю изменений состояния.
  • Анализ производительности: React DevTools предоставляет информацию о производительности вашего приложения, такую как время рендеринга компонентов, количество рендеров и прочее. Это позволяет выявить узкие места и провести оптимизацию для более быстрой работы.

Использование React DevTools

Чтобы использовать React DevTools, необходимо установить его расширение для браузера. После установки, вы сможете открывать DevTools во вкладке «React» в инструментах разработчика вашего браузера.

После открытия React DevTools, вы сможете увидеть исходное дерево компонентов вашего приложения. Вы можете просматривать каждый компонент отдельно, а также анализировать их свойства и состояние.

Также вы можете изменять состояние компонентов, чтобы проверить как приложение ведет себя в различных ситуациях. Это очень полезно для отладки и тестирования приложения.

Использование React DevTools значительно облегчает отладку и анализ компонентов в React приложениях. Он позволяет более эффективно отслеживать состояние компонентов, анализировать производительность и проводить оптимизацию.

DevTools за 30 минут! (новичкам в HTML/CSS)

Как установить React devtools?

React devtools — инструмент для отладки и анализа приложений, разработанных на React. Он предоставляет возможность просмотра и изменения структуры компонентов React, а также отслеживания обновлений состояния и свойств компонентов. Этот инструмент значительно упрощает процесс разработки и отладки приложений на React.

Для установки React devtools необходимо выполнить следующие шаги:

1. Установка Google Chrome

React devtools доступен как расширение для браузера Google Chrome, поэтому для начала необходимо установить этот браузер. Вы можете скачать его с официального сайта Google Chrome и установить на свой компьютер.

2. Установка React devtools

После установки и запуска Google Chrome, вам нужно будет установить расширение React devtools. Для этого:

  1. Откройте веб-магазин Chrome, нажав на кнопку с тремя точками в правом верхнем углу браузера и выбрав пункт «Расширения».
  2. В поисковой строке в верхнем левом углу страницы введите «React devtools».
  3. Найдите расширение «React Developer Tools» и нажмите на кнопку «Добавить в Chrome».

После успешной установки расширения React devtools, вы увидите его значок в правом верхнем углу браузера Google Chrome.

Установка в браузере Google Chrome

React DevTools представляет собой инструмент разработки, который позволяет анализировать и отлаживать React-приложения в браузере. Он помогает разработчикам визуализировать и управлять иерархией компонентов, отображать данные, а также отслеживать изменения состояния и свойств.

Установка React DevTools в браузере Google Chrome является простым процессом. Следуйте инструкциям ниже, чтобы установить его на свой компьютер:

Шаг 1: Откройте веб-магазин Chrome

Первым шагом является открытие веб-магазина Google Chrome. Для этого щелкните на иконке «Google Chrome» в правом верхнем углу окна браузера и выберите пункт «Web Store» в выпадающем меню.

Шаг 2: Поиск React DevTools

Поиските веб-магазине React DevTools, используя строку поиска в верхней части окна. Введите «React DevTools» и нажмите клавишу Enter. В результате поиска должны появиться различные варианты React DevTools. Выберите один из них.

Шаг 3: Установка расширения

Найдите расширение React DevTools, которое вы хотите установить, и нажмите на него. Появится страница с описанием расширения и кнопкой «Добавить в Chrome». Нажмите на эту кнопку, чтобы начать процесс установки.

Шаг 4: Подтверждение установки

После нажатия на кнопку «Добавить в Chrome» появится всплывающее окно, запрашивающее подтверждение установки. Чтобы подтвердить установку, нажмите кнопку «Добавить расширение».

Шаг 5: Проверка установки

После завершения процесса установки вы увидите сообщение о том, что React DevTools успешно добавлен в браузер Chrome. Теперь вы можете использовать его для отладки и анализа ваших React-приложений.

Установка в браузере Mozilla Firefox

React DevTools — это инструмент, который позволяет разработчикам React приложений анализировать и отлаживать свои компоненты в браузере. Для использования React DevTools в браузере Mozilla Firefox необходимо выполнить несколько простых шагов.

Шаг 1: Установка расширения

Первым шагом для установки React DevTools в браузере Mozilla Firefox является посещение страницы расширения в официальном каталоге расширений. На этой странице вы найдете кнопку «Установить», которую нужно нажать, чтобы начать процесс установки.

Шаг 2: Перезагрузка браузера

После установки расширения React DevTools необходимо перезагрузить браузер Mozilla Firefox для активации инструмента. Вы можете перезагрузить браузер, нажав кнопку «Перезагрузить сейчас», которая появится после завершения установки расширения.

Шаг 3: Использование React DevTools

После перезагрузки браузера вы можете использовать React DevTools для анализа и отладки ваших React компонентов. Для этого откройте инструменты разработчика в браузере Mozilla Firefox, нажав правой кнопкой мыши на страницу и выбрав «Инспектировать элемент». Затем перейдите на вкладку «React» в панели инструментов разработчика.

На вкладке «React» вы увидите иерархию React компонентов, которые используются на текущей странице. Вы также сможете просматривать и изменять свойства и состояние компонентов, а также отслеживать изменения в реальном времени.

Теперь вы знаете, как установить и использовать React DevTools в браузере Mozilla Firefox. Этот инструмент поможет вам улучшить процесс разработки React приложений, обнаруживать и исправлять ошибки более эффективно.

Оцените статью
DigitalScrap.ru
Добавить комментарий